Dish Network vs. Cable TV

There's a battle going on between Cable TV and Dish Network. Many people wonder what the best choice really is. The best choice may lay in these factors:

Popularity

Both Cable TV and Dish Network are popular. Although cable still is more popular overall, satellite TV has made huge gains on cable TV.

Equipment

Cable TV systems require a cable to be installed from the network to your house. If your street has no cable you may need to wait a while before it is available in your area. Besides the cable you need a receiver. With digital services you need an additional box.

Dish Network requires a satellite dish, a receiver and a cable from the dish to your TV (no digging in your garden).

Reception Quality

Cable TV has analog channels and even though you can upgrade to digital services, analog channels will still be analog, meaning an often fuzzy picture. Dish Network is completely digital, which gives you all the advantages of digital systems. Very heavy rain or snow can obstruct reception briefly, but generally this happens very rarely. Reception quality is much better with Satellite TV.

Programming

Here it gets really interesting. Cable TV can handle up to 260 channels. Dish Network can handle more channels. Also, Dish Network is more advanced in HDTV (High Definition Television) services.

Pricing

Usually Satellite TV is less expensive than Cable TV due to many additional costs that are related to Cable TV: franchise fees, taxes, plus costs for any pay per view services, and equipment costs. Dish Network Programming Package starts at only $29.99 per month.

Interactive Services

In general Dish Network has more interactive services than Cable TV. Digital services like Dish Network's DVR (Digital Video Recorder) which gives the option to rewind while recording even in live broadcasts, EPG (Electronic Program Guide), Instant Weather, video on demand, etc. are all available on Satellite TV, but not all are available on Cable TV.

High Speed Internet

Cable has high speed broadband internet services. Satellite TV has this too, but is somewhat slower. Directv®: offers Direcway High Speed Internet, which is ultra fast but somewhat expensive.

Overall conclusion: Satellite Dish Network TV is less expensive, has better picture quality (digital signal) and gives you more channels and programming options than cable TV.

Direct Tv Vs Dish Network - Pros And Cons

The two main satellite television programming suppliers are Direct TV and the Dish Network. You are going to want to look at both of these satellite television providers when you are thinking of switching to satellite television so that you can pick the one that is going to work best for you. You want to make sure that you are getting the most out of what it is going to cost you.

Try to compare the different satellite provider services before you commit to purchasing one, as you will want to know how many channels and what specific channels are available with each. There are plenty of Dishnetwork specials that you will enjoy.

Let's compare the most important features of the two services. Dish Network gives you approximately 100 of the most popular channels, plus local channels for around 40 bucks monthly. Direct TV generally gives you 140 of the most popular channels, plus local channels, plus 50 XM satellite channels as well - all for the same price.

When comparing Direct TV to Dish Network you can find the exact satellite provider for you and your needs by comparing the offerings for each fee that fits your finances. Do not forget to consider the components needed to get the satellite programming, you will need to price the components separately.

For the most part, these components are presented free if you sign up for service for a particular length of time, but sometimes there is a rental fee that is related with components, which can cause your monthly charge to be more than the programming cost.

Your contract is going to clearly lay out all the terms and conditions that go along with your service so it is important that you make sure to read the entire thing, including the fine print. Both companies provide a 24 hour a day, seven days a week customer service line so that you can call them whenever you need assistance.

It is obvious that both Dish Network and Direct TV value their customers and work hard to keep them happy, as opposed to many cable providers. Dish Network is now ranked #1 in customer service and Direct TV is right behind them at #2.
